用户查询
- 接口:common/users/v2/findByCodes
- Method:GET
- 接口说明:根据员工号列表查询用户信息(上限100)
- 多语言环境:实现多语言环境方式是在接口请求头中添加Key为locale,Value值为语言环境,目前支持的语言有zh_CN(中文)、en_US(英文)、ja_JP(日文)、zh_TW(繁体),请选取其中一种
请求参数
字段名称 |
字段类型 |
字段描述 |
是否必填 |
长度 |
bizId |
String |
业务唯一识别码 |
true |
255 |
timestamp |
long |
时间戳 |
true |
无 |
codes |
Array |
员工号集合 |
true |
请求示例
/common/users/v2/findByCodes?codes=kevinchen718@hotmail.com,123@23.com,34554236576542725,345542365765427251&bizId=7171d721-1d60-447c-930f-787eb64781ab×tamp=1654499450621
返回参数
默认返参
字段名称 |
字段类型 |
字段描述 |
resCode |
Integer |
状态码 |
resMsg |
String |
描述 |
data.page_num |
Integer |
分页数 |
data.total_page |
Integer |
总页数 |
data.page_size |
Integer |
分页大小 |
data.total_count |
Integer |
总条数 |
data.is_first_page |
boolean |
是否第一页 |
data.is_last_page |
boolean |
是否最后一页 |
data.page_info |
Array |
数据结果列表 |
data.page_info.user_name |
String |
用户名 |
data.page_info.code |
String |
编码( 即员工号) |
data.page_info.full_name |
String |
全名 |
data.page_info.email_address |
String |
邮箱 |
data.page_info.gender |
String |
性别 |
data.page_info.department.department.code |
String |
部门编码 |
data.page_info.department.department_name |
String |
部门名称 |
data.page_info.last_update_date |
long |
最后更新时间 |
data.inactive_date |
long |
失效时间 |
####可配置返参 |
|
|
字段名称 |
字段类型 |
字段描述 |
:----------------------------- |
:------- |
:----------- |
data.full_name |
String |
全名 |
data.user_name |
String |
用户名 |
data.surname |
String |
姓 |
data.given_name |
String |
名 |
data.email_address |
String |
邮箱 |
data.mobile |
String |
手机号 |
data.description |
String |
描述 |
data.dingtalk_name |
String |
钉钉号 |
data.dingtalk_unionid |
String |
钉钉unionid |
data.feishu_name |
String |
飞书号 |
data.wechatqy_name |
String |
企业微信号 |
data.sub_company |
String |
子公司 |
data.inactive_date |
date |
失效日期 |
data.parent.* |
JSONObject |
关联上级字段,相关表为fnd_user |
data.approval_level |
int |
审批级别 |
data.gender |
string |
性别 |
data.employee_number |
string |
员工号 |
data.base_city |
int |
所在城市 |
data.birthday |
date |
生日 |
data.profession |
string |
职业 |
data.nationality |
string |
国籍 |
data.telephone |
string |
电话 |
data.address |
string |
地址 |
data.postcode |
string |
邮政编码 |
data.department.* |
JSONObject |
关联的部门信息,相关表fnd_department |
data.cost_center.* |
JSONObject |
关联的部门信息,相关表fnd_department |
data.branch.* |
JSONObject |
关联的部门信息,相关表fnd_department |
data.position.* |
JSONObject |
关联的部门信息,fnd_position |
data.level.* |
JSONObject |
关联的部门信息,fnd_level |
data.date_of_joining |
date |
入职日期 |
data.resignation_date |
date |
离职日期 |
data.start_work_date |
date |
开始工作时间 |
data.default_language |
String |
默认语言 |
data.sub_account_name |
String |
子账号名称 |
data.credit_score |
int |
信用分 |
data.credit_level |
int |
信用等级 |
data.point_balance |
decimal |
积分余额 |
data.point_frozen |
decimal |
积分冻结 |
data.column1-column50 |
string |
column字段对应的名称 |
data.attribute1-attribute5 |
string |
attribute字段对应的名称 |
data.creation_date |
date |
创建日期 |
data.last_update_date |
date |
最后更新日期 |
返回示例
{
"resCode": 200000,
"resMsg": "本次共查询到2个用户数据,其中员工号[123@23.com, 345542365765427251]不存在,",
"bizId": "7171d721-1d60-447c-930f-787eb64781ab",
"data": {
"page_size": 100,
"page_num": 1,
"total_count": 2,
"total_page": 1,
"is_first_page": true,
"is_last_page": true,
"page_info": [
{
"code": "34554236576542725",
"gender": "M",
"departmentVo": {
"code": "D1",
"department_name": "Tiny Ship",
"department_code": "D1"
},
"email_address": "123@23.com",
"full_name": "李四",
"employee_number": "34554236576542725",
"user_name": "123@23.com",
"last_update_date": 1655103527000
},
{
"code": "kevinchen718@hotmail.com",
"gender": "M",
"departmentVo": {
"code": "D1",
"department_name": "Tiny Ship",
"department_code": "D1"
},
"email_address": "kevinchen718@hotmail.com",
"full_name": "李四",
"employee_number": "kevinchen718@hotmail.com",
"user_name": "kevinchen718@hotmail.com",
"last_update_date": 1651807618000,
"approval_level": 1
}
]
}
}